How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Chicago?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Chicago Studio Apartments | $1,982 | $600 | $9,940 |
| Chicago 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,507 | $650 | $10,000+ |
| Chicago 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,115 | $850 | $10,000+ |
| Chicago 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,798 | $883 | $10,000+ |
| Chicago 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,410 | $970 | $10,000+ |
| Chicago 5 Bedroom Apartments | $7,605 | $1,405 | $10,000+ |
| Chicago 6 Bedroom Apartments | $6,110 | $750 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Chicago
How much are Studio apartments in Chicago?
There are currently 8,287 Studio Apartments in Chicago with rent ranges from $600 to $9,940 with an average price of $1,982.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Chicago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Chicago ranges from $650 to $11,280 with an average monthly rent of $2,507.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Chicago c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Chicago range from $850 to $20,886.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,115.
How expensive are Chicago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 4,972 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Chicago on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$883 to $38,481 - averaging $3,798 for the location.
